jpg и css файлы отсутствуют - PullRequest
0 голосов
/ 24 июня 2011

Я новичок в Джанго. так что мне нужна твоя помощь У меня проблема, мои css и jpgs не хватает. Я прочитал этот урок Управление статическими файлами . Но не нашел удачи. Может кто-нибудь мне помочь?? спасибо

setting.py

STATIC_ROOT = 'C:/Users/khalsa/projects/template2/static'
STATIC_URL = '/static/'

INSTALLED_APPS = (
    'django.contrib.staticfiles',
)

Настройка URL

if settings.DEBUG:
urlpatterns += patterns('',
    url(r'^static/(?P<path>.*)$', 'django.views.static.serve', {
        'document_root': settings.STATIC_ROOT,
    }),
 )

Путь к изображению

<img src="{{ STATIC_URL }}images/11.jpg" alt="image" />

1 Ответ

0 голосов
/ 24 июня 2011

Есть несколько вещей, которые нужно проверить.

  1. Вы запускали ./manage.py collectstatic?Процесс успешно скопировал ваши файлы в 'C: / Users / khalsa / projects / template2 / static'?

  2. Проблемы с локальным хостом: Использует ли Django 'http://127.0.0.1/static/', и вы используете'http://localhost/static/' в вашем браузере или наоборот?

  3. Наконец, вам необходимо определить, обслуживает ли runserver статические файлы. документация гласит: "Разверните эти файлы, настроив свой веб-сервер по своему выбору для обслуживания файлов в STATIC_ROOT в STATIC_URL."Я не уверен, что manage.py runserver делает это по умолчанию.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...